What is Root Canal Treatment?
Before debunking the myths, let’s understand what Root Canal Treatment actually is. It’s a dental procedure designed to save a severely infected or decayed tooth. During the process, the infected pulp inside the tooth is removed, the area is cleaned and disinfected, and then it is sealed to prevent future infections. This treatment helps relieve pain, restore functionality, and protect your natural tooth.

Myth 1: Root Canal Treatment is Very Painful
Fact: It Relieves Pain, Not Causes It
One of the biggest misconceptions is that Root Canal Treatment is a painful procedure. In reality, it’s performed under local anesthesia, which numbs the area completely. You won’t feel pain during the procedure—only relief from the intense toothache caused by infection. Modern techniques and sedation dentistry have made root canal procedures as comfortable as getting a dental filling.
Myth 2: Extracting the Tooth is the Best Choice
Fact: Saving Your Natural Tooth is the Best Choice
Many people believe that removing the tooth is the better option, but that’s not true. A missing tooth can cause several problems, including misalignment, difficulty chewing, and even jawbone loss. A root canal procedure helps you preserve your natural tooth, preventing the need for dental implants or bridges in the future.
Myth 3: A Root Canal Requires Many Appointments
Fact: It’s Usually Completed in One or Two Visits
A common misconception is that Root Canal Treatment takes multiple appointments. In most cases, it only takes one or two visits to complete the procedure. The time required depends on the severity of the infection and whether a dental crown is needed for protection.
Myth 4: The Tooth Becomes Weak and Will Eventually Fall Out
Fact: A Root Canal-Treated Tooth Can Last a Lifetime
After Root Canal Therapy, the tooth is cleaned, sealed, and restored, making it strong and functional. If you follow proper oral hygiene and visit your dentist for regular check-ups, your treated tooth can last a lifetime.
Myth 5: Root Canal Treatments Cause Health Issues
Fact: There’s No Scientific Evidence Linking Root Canals to Diseases
There’s a long-standing myth that Root Canal Treatment can lead to other health problems. However, modern scientific research has completely debunked this claim. The procedure is designed to remove infection, not spread it. In fact, leaving an infected tooth untreated is far more dangerous for your health.
What Happens After Root Canal Treatment?

Once your Root Canal Treatment is complete, it’s essential to take proper care of your tooth to ensure long-term success. Here are some post-treatment care tips:
Brush and floss daily for healthy teeth and gums.
Avoid chewing hard foods on the treated tooth until your dentist gives you the green light.
Get a dental crown if recommended, as it strengthens and protects the tooth.
Visit your dentist for routine check-ups to monitor your oral health.
When Should You Consider Root Canal Treatment?
You may need Root Canal Treatment if you experience:
🔹 Persistent tooth pain or sensitivity to hot and cold
🔹 Swollen or tender gums around a specific tooth
🔹 Deep decay or a cracked tooth
🔹 Gum abscesses or pus formation near the tooth
Ignoring these signs can worsen the infection and lead to severe dental complications. If you’re experiencing any of these symptoms, consult a dentist immediately.
